The manufacturer tested higher efficiency and recovery ratings using the 25 GPD TFC membranes with the Body Glove 
BG-Pure. Stringent NSF/ANSI 58 testing criteria reported lower efficiency and recovery ratings, representing the worst 
case tested scenarios. Under surrogate testing, using a storage tank with backpressure, the TDS reduction efficiency 
percentage averaged 95% and the recovery rating percentage averaged 28.5% based on manufacturer test data

NOTES: 
1. TFC refers to reverse osmosis membranes constructed from a THIN FILM COMPOSITE. 
2. The daily production rate is the volume of product water produced by the system per day and is determined by testing in accordance with the procedure 
outlined in NSF/ANSI Standard 58. 
3. System’s Efficiency rating as verified by testing in accordance with NSF/ANSI standard 58. Efficiency rating means the percentage of the influent water to 
the system that is available to the user as reverse osmosis treated water under operating conditions that approximate typical daily usage. 
4. System’s Recovery rating as verified by testing in accordance with NSF/ANSI Standard 58. System’s Recovery rating means the percentage of the influent 
water to the membrane portion of the system that is available to the user as reverse osmosis treated water when the system is operated without a storage 
tank or when the storage tank is bypassed. 
5. PRESSURE REGULATOR IS RECOMMENDED FOR FEED WATER PRESSURES EXCEEDING 552 kPa (80 psi). 
6. SMARTAP® PUSH BUTTON MONITOR. Indicator lights located on the module cover report system status. 

 

OPTIONS AND ACCESSORIES

 

 

PRODUCT WATER FAUCETS 

BOOSTER PUMP 

Faucets will be supplied as Air Gap. 

 

A booster pump may be used if system pressure is below 242 kPa (35 psi). 

Pump should be placed near RO Module and installed in feed water line just 

before it enters Module.
